Do animals have blood groups?


Diana O'Carroll
An expired horse hypodermic needle.

Why do we have different blood groups, such as A, B, O and rhesus positive or negative?  Do animals have blood groups?  If so, are they the same as humans, or do they have their own?  We find out in this Question of the Week.  Plus, we ask why songs sound better the more you hear them...
